Output 495a871b730723f2c27f0a6735dde66e6bc2ec5b6a41ef9b2e3c698644fa1f8b:3

value
21022718
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e4f66bb29866c1b53a1026fda0d095e19f0a92c OP_EQUAL
address
3QsggAevMpesQHC4u6yHoKhWnx3waeNUG1
transaction
495a871b730723f2c27f0a6735dde66e6bc2ec5b6a41ef9b2e3c698644fa1f8b
spent
true